As I pondered what to write about, I was reminded of the need for action and more specifically “faith driven actions.” James 1:22 gives us one of the foremost foundational verses relative to taking action:
James 1:22 (NKJV)
Don’t be just a hearer of the word but a doer also.
What does God mean when He says, “don’t just hear the word?” I believe that God is saying to imitate Him in acting on the Word, we both hear and speak. Notice that since the beginning of creation God would speak a word and then we would see the product of what He said. He said, “Let there be light, and there was light.” However, most people do not realize that God also backed up His words with actionable steps to enact His will. He not only spoke the word, but He “did something.” When God made man, He did two things: 1. He spoke and 2. He formed. This means He put action to what He said. Hear the word of the Lord concerning the principles of speaking and acting:
Genesis 1:26-27 (NKJV)
26 Then God said, “Let Us make man in Our image, according to Our likeness; let them have dominion over the fish of the sea, over the birds of the air, and over the cattle, over all the earth and over every creeping thing that creeps on the earth.” 27So God created man in His own image; in the image of God He created him; male and female He created them.
Genesis 2:7 (NKJV)
And the Lord God formed man of the dust of the ground, and breathed into his nostrils the breath of life; and man became a living being.

In the Genesis account, God spoke so many things into existence but when it came to man he literally spoke and acted when He formed man from the dust. Every believer should make it their daily business to put “action” on what they are believing for and saying. It is our job to “make our world,” we must take life by the horns and create what we want. Solomon, one of the richest men who ever lived, had a revelation of action beyond just words.
Proverbs 14:23 (HCSB)
There is profit in all hard work, but endless talk leads only to poverty.
It is recorded that Solomon had all types of business activity going on around him constantly. I believe that Solomon was very diligent in his action, and this led to great levels of success in his life. So much so that other well-made people came to hear his advice:
1 Kings 4:34 (NKJV)
And men of all nations, from all the kings of the earth who had heard of his wisdom, came to hear the wisdom of Solomon.
Faith creates the prosperity that we desire in our lives. Most importantly, speaking and acting are the key ingredients to fulfilling the mandate that God has on each and every one of our lives. We must spring into action.
